I just started my first WinForms app using Telerik controls today, so maybe I'm overlooking something, but my RadForm's title bar will not display. Here's what happens:
Actually, the title bar is there as in it accepts mouse clicks and I can drag the window, but it doesn't draw itself or the controls on it. It essentially takes a screen shot of what's behind it, then THAT becomes the image of the title bar. That might be some partial text of a web page that was behind it.
This happens w/ VS2K8 on Windows Vista Ultimate x64 and Windows XP Pro x64. The latest service packs for everything is installed and I downloaded and installed Telerik Q1 2009 today.
- I compile and run my app (just one form).
- It looks fine, but then I click on another app that brings it in front of mine.
- Then I click my app's taskbar button to bring it back... no title bar.

I saw that you have already reviewed the forum topic for the same issue. Unfortunately, I still cannot add more to this case. We are still experiencing some issues with RadForm and I only can suggest you to try replace it with ShapedForm + TitleBar.
